Dear Diary,

What would happen if Alex were home every day? Would we have the same excitement about one another, or would our relationship fizzle? Could I adjust my lifestyle by having someone around all the time? I never thought I’d be thinking twice about having Alex home all the time! But after three years of being somewhat on my own, I kind of like my space. Is that bad?

 

Karyn M., South Dakota

 

Karyn, things will more than likely change when and if your husband comes off the road, but why worry about something that hasn’t happened, and may not for quite some time. And, the change may be for the better.

Just for giggles, ask Alex the following questions:

• Honey, why do you like driving so much? (find out what motivates him to stay on the road)

• Sweetheart, what frustrates you the most about your job? (gauge what it would take to get him off the road and when)

• And, darling, be honest. How much longer will I be able to do as I please without you under my feet? (schedule last minute shopping sprees and spa visits, pronto)

In the meantime, Karyn, make sure you have a generous cell phone plan, cherish your alone time, and make every minute count when Alex is home.
